The CFW-09 inverter is essentially one drive for all applications integrating selectable, V/F, sensorless vector, closed-loop vector and fieldbus operation in a single product.

The CFW-09 offers high performance across the power range from 1.5 to 700kW, courtesy of its powerful 32bit RISC microprocessor.

The level of control provided by this unit ensures the fastest dynamic response and absolute control of speed and torque in the most demanding of applications such as winding/rewinding, mixing, dosing and forming.

In addition to its unique Vectrue Technology, the CFW09 architecture also includes a novel "optimal braking" feature for applications that require reduced braking times or the stopping of high inertia loads.

Traditionally, conventional variable speed drives (VSDs) have relied on dynamic braking resistors to dissipate excessive heat regenerated in their DC links under braking.

In contrast, optimal braking provides sufficient braking performance to eliminate the need for the resistor in the majority of applications.

This results not only in cost savings but also enables highly dynamic performance drive systems with braking torques of about five times that of typical DC braking systems.

The CFW-09 is equally at home in stand-alone drive applications or as an intelligent "node" in high-speed factory communication networks.

To assist easy network integration, the drive is supported by a range of optional plug-in Profibus DP, DeviceNet and Modbus RTU fieldbus modules.

Where more simplified communication is required RS232 serial interface kits are provided, and optional I/O expansion boards include an RS485 serial interface, not to mention isolated analogue inputs/outputs, 14bit A/Ds and D/As, encoder input and output and digital I/O.

Complementing the operation of the CFW-09 is WEG's optional Superdrive software, for on/off line programming with a PC, and a detachable smart keypad.

The keypad is language selectable and offers users complete flexibility, providing programming, intelligent operator interface facilities, fast oriented startup and copy functions - for program/parameter transfer from drive to drive, in a single unit.

The intelligent keypad is basically designed to make the task of the OEM and user faster, easier and more transparent.

It is assisted in this respect by the CFW09's self-tuning feature, which automatically matches the drive to the motor and load, relieving the user of the task of entering a motor map.
